Hello! I have a problem that always bothered me. I speak fluently 5 languages, and i even have a degree in english, yet i don`t feel confortable talking in cam, i prefer typing. I get shy lol, and i have already 4 years of camming... I do have sound, play some sexy music, sometimes you can hear me saying a little "hello", "merci", or answer some messages if my hands are busy. But not a long talk, like i have seen to other girls. I just can`t.. I post this here because i want answers from both models and users. Girls, what do you do to feel comfortable while talking? Users, how important is this for you?
 
only real advice I have is 'practice'.
anything you do often enough you become comfortable with, especially if you end up getting a lot of compliments about it (like having a sweet voice or a nice accent or sexy moans or something like that).

I get into zones where I feel awkward talking (especially when the music's loud), and then I have a long reply and just go 'what the hell am I doing? I can talk! and just start yamming on to get through it all :p

I'm still pretty shy with dirty talking, and I usually just type those kind of messages, but with enough practice it'll be something I'm not so sensitive to anymore, like everything else, and then I can make more of a performance with it. I know the only way it'll change is if I keep doing it, even just little by little.

you could even try Skyping with some girls you know/trust just to get more comfortable with treating camming a bit like a phone convo, and even get some feedback on how far from the mic is the best audio and how loud you need your settings to be so you know it'll be a good experience for the viewers.

if you enjoy singing, you could sing along to your music just to get used to being vocal while camming, and eventually merely talking might not seem so different.

I'll give a contrasting point from those above. One of the top models on mfc right now, she's in the top 10 for years now, rarely talks. In fact she has her internal sound going directly to the stream so the music she plays comes through directly without going over the air. There's no physical way for her to talk most of the time on cam since her microphone isn't being used.

It depends on the vibe you want to have in your room. For her, a happy dancing, good time music vibe is what she primarily does. She exclusively types in chat close to 95% of the time. And it works for her.

I talk sooo much! ive been told by a few guys that I talk too much lol. start by writing some things to talk about in a notebook and just go for it. I greet every single member that comes in my room and follow the greeting up with some flirty or dirty talk and then wait for a response then move onto the next member joining the room, if no one responds then I go back to the first guy that came in the room and try and get them into a show with another angle or tactic. The notebook can help you not get lost on what to say next if its getting too quite in my room. that being said I know when its time to stop having words come out of my mouth and start having fake dicks go in lol
